WebLancashire, one of England's larger counties and long one of the most densely populated, has the handicap of an awkward shape: like a Victorian grande dame tightly-corseted above, then abruptly ballooning out below. WebWell-known and respected expert Eric Greenwood has put years of meticulous work into presenting this authoritative 656-page account, which also contains hundreds of distribution maps. This book highlights the world-wide significance of Lancashire's temperate, oceanic deciduous woodland and bog communities, and tries to explain changes including ...
